To me this sounds like quite a simple 'rebirthy' saw based bassline, can be done with most vsti. Sounds like a single oscillator (saw) quite plucky, A=0 decay=25 sus=70 decay=0 same for the filter env. Set the low pass filter to about 65 percent open, set synth to mono and add a little portamento until it glides nicely, then whack in some notes with a few octave jumps and that should do it.

Anything I missed anyone?

that sound is pretty hard to duplicate perfectly. the hard part i guess is keeping it simple. its definitely a 303, single oscillator saw wave sound. envelope modulation is set pretty high/maxed, decay on minimum, resonance fairly low and the cutoff is open all the way i think. its played around C4 range and uses the distortion on the synth.

programming it would be easy but it sounds like the real analogue deal. you can get close with audiorealism bassline or rebirth - bassline has a saw wave which is almost exactly like a real 303 and as emulations go its pretty damn good. but it doesnt 'push air' like the real thing. if that makes any sense. and bassline aliases whereas analogues dont.

fiddling around with those settings on the AR bassline demo will get you close to the mark. beyond that its all post processing to get it as analogue sounding as you can.

my guess as to what that synth is - probably a real 303 or one of the fully analogue 303 emulation kits you can buy. that or one of the future retro 303 type instruments like the revolution.

oh and by the way, 303s and nord leads make up 90% of all the stock electronic sounds in psytrance. the 303 is to psy what the jp8000 is to trance.
